What is Voice AI in Healthcare?
Voice AI in healthcare refers to intelligent voice assistants that use Speech-to-Text (STT), Large Language Models (LLMs), and Text-to-Speech (TTS) technology to communicate with patients.
Unlike traditional IVR systems, Voice AI understands natural language and can respond conversationally.
It can:
- Book appointments
- Answer patient questions
- Send medication reminders
- Collect patient information
- Verify insurance details
- Route urgent cases
- Assist hospital staff
Voice AI acts as a digital healthcare assistant available around the clock.

How Voice AI Works in Healthcare
A typical healthcare Voice AI workflow looks like this:
Patient Calls
↓
Speech-to-Text converts spoken words into text.
↓
AI understands the patient's request.
↓
Hospital Management System is queried.
↓
Required action is completed.
↓
Voice response is generated.
↓
Patient receives confirmation.
Everything happens in real time without requiring human intervention for routine requests.

Use Case 1: Appointment Scheduling
Appointment booking is one of the most common healthcare tasks.
Voice AI can:
- Check doctor availability
- Suggest appointment slots
- Confirm bookings
- Reschedule appointments
- Cancel visits
- Send reminders
Patients receive immediate assistance without waiting for reception staff.
---
Use Case 2: Medication Reminders
Patients often forget to take medicines or miss follow-up appointments.
Voice AI can automatically:
- Call patients
- Remind them about medications
- Confirm dosage schedules
- Send follow-up reminders
- Notify caregivers if required
This improves treatment adherence.
---
Use Case 3: AI Medical Receptionist
Instead of hiring additional front desk staff, hospitals can deploy an AI Receptionist.
It can:
- Answer incoming calls
- Provide clinic information
- Direct patients to departments
- Book appointments
- Collect patient details
- Handle after-hours calls
The reception remains available 24/7.
---
Use Case 4: Patient Follow-Up
After treatment or surgery, hospitals often need to check on patients.
Voice AI can automatically:
- Ask recovery-related questions
- Collect feedback
- Identify warning symptoms
- Notify healthcare staff if intervention is needed
Routine follow-ups become more consistent and scalable.
---
Use Case 5: Insurance Verification
Patients frequently call regarding insurance coverage.
Voice AI can:
- Verify insurance eligibility
- Explain covered services
- Collect required information
- Route complex cases to billing specialists
Administrative work is reduced significantly.
---
Use Case 6: Clinical Documentation
Doctors spend a large portion of their day documenting consultations.
Voice AI can:
- Transcribe conversations
- Generate consultation summaries
- Create structured medical notes
- Assist with electronic health records (EHR)
This reduces paperwork and allows physicians to spend more time with patients.

Challenges and Considerations
Healthcare organizations must implement Voice AI responsibly.
Important considerations include:
- Patient privacy
- Secure handling of medical data
- Compliance with healthcare regulations
- Human oversight for critical cases
- Clear escalation paths to medical staff
- Continuous monitoring and testing
Voice AI should support healthcare professionals—not replace clinical decision-making.
